About the Church Street Apartments
Church Street Apartments is a cozy residential complex located at 27 Church Street in the charming town of Port Byron, New York. These apartments offer a convenient and comfortable living space for individuals and families looking for a peaceful and welcoming community to call home. Situated in a prime location, residents can enjoy easy access to local amenities, shops, and dining options. With well-maintained grounds and spacious units, Church Street Apartments provide a serene and inviting atmosphere for all residents.
